Professor Canan Can is affiliated with Gaziantep University as a faculty member in the Department of Biology under the Faculty of Science and Letters. She has an extensive academic background, including a PhD from the University of London-Wye College, MSc from Çukurova University, and a bachelor’s degree in Plant Protection from Çukurova University.
- Doctorate: 1992-1997, University of London-Wye College
- Master: 1985-1988, Çukurova University
- Licence: 1982-1985, Çukurova University
Her research interests span Plant Pathology, Molecular Biology, Biotechnology, and Ecology, with a focus on fungal pathogens (e.g., Ascochyta rabiei, Didymella rabiei, Fusarium oxysporum), root nodule bacteria, and climate change impacts on agricultural systems. She has supervised 9 PhD theses and 36 Master’s theses, contributing to fields like nematode resistance, plant-microbe interactions, and sustainable crop management.
She has published 71 international refereed articles (15 most recent in Environment, Development and Sustainability, Journal of Agricultural Science and Technology, Phytoparasitica, etc.), with a focus on legume-pathogen dynamics, molecular characterization, and biocontrol agents. Her book chapters on fumonisin mycotoxins (2023) and climate impacts on endophytic fungi (2022) highlight her interdisciplinary contributions.
Scientific awards include book chapters in Current Approaches in Life and Natural Sciences (2023) and Theory and Research in Science and Mathematics (2022). She has secured 33 national and international research grants, including TÜBİTAK projects on chickpea resistance and Fusarium genome analysis.
Her work involves collaborative teams at Gaziantep University’s Institute of Science, focusing on biochemical and molecular techniques for crop disease management. Ongoing projects include genetic analysis of Ascochyta blight and Fusarium wilt in legumes.
